Tyler Junior College Mental & Social Health Services Associate’s Program

The mental health services program at Tyler Junior College awarded 8 associate's degrees in 2020-2021. About 38% of these degrees went to men with the other 63% going to women.

The majority of associate's degree recipients in this major at Tyler Junior College are white. In the most recent graduating class for which data is available, 63% of students fell into this category.

The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Tyler Junior College with a associate's in mental health services.

Ethnic Background Number of Students
Asian 0
Black or African American 0
Hispanic or Latino 1
White 5
Non-Resident Aliens 1
Other Races 1
